Karachi (HRNW)- Gold prices witnessed a sharp increase in both global and local markets on Wednesday, pushing rates to new record levels.
In the international bullion market, the price of gold per ounce surged by $157, bringing the new global price to $4,814 per ounce.
Under the impact of the global rise, the price of 24-carat gold per tola in the local bullion markets of Karachi also increased by Rs15,700, reaching a new price of Rs504,162 per tola.
Similarly, the price of gold per 10 grams in the country rose by Rs13,460, taking it to Rs432,237.
Alongside gold, silver prices also moved upward. The price of silver per tola in the local market increased by Rs440 to Rs8,184, while the price of silver per 10 grams rose by Rs377 to Rs7,016.
